Makenshi Leane 2: Leane of Legitimate Crown (often found in version v1.51) is a country-conquest strategic fantasy simulation game. You play as a commander aiming to unify the continent by selecting one of three starting countries, each featuring its own distinct storyline. Core Gameplay Mechanics

The story follows a protagonist (often described as a knight commander) who is betrayed by his king. After being cast out, he must gather allies and build an army to seek revenge and eventually topple the empire. The plot is noted for its political intrigue, twists, and character-driven drama.
